你查询的IP:[118.89.9.63]  地理位置:中国–上海–上海

最新查询210.52.96.10 203.79.188.75 61.240.47.120 116.70.190.24 60.232.157.236 116.208.244.23 221.176.135.166 124.249.202.189 58.32.98.35 118.89.9.63 116.212.160.8 122.156.98.142 116.214.64.180 117.32.246.198 58.100.135.10 123.49.128.255 121.76.119.214 61.8.160.236 192.83.169.43 218.192.213.11 59.64.173.165 116.66.154.171 118.212.163.24 202.38.164.49 118.178.84.91 117.121.27.95 202.152.176.37 203.142.219.185 124.240.128.70 125.208.152.51 116.215.196.30